SYSTEMS AND METHODS FOR COMMUNICATING HALF-RATE ENCODED VOICE FRAMES
First Claim
1. A method for communicating half-rate encoded voice frames, the method comprising:
- receiving, by a digital signal processor, a half-rate encoded voice frame;
determining, by the digital signal processor, a network access code;
encoding, by the digital signal processor, a network identifier based on the network access code;
scrambling, by the digital signal processor, the network identifier to generate a scrambled network identifier;
generating, by the digital signal processor, an erasure pattern;
generating, by the digital signal processor, a half-rate embedded voice code word based on the erasure pattern and the half-rate encoded voice frame; and
generating, by the digital signal processor, a half-rate embedded logical data unit based on the half-rate embedded voice code word and the scrambled network identifier.

11. An electronic communications device, the device comprising:
-
a transceiver, and a digital signal processor electrically coupled to the transceiver and configured to receive a half-rate encoded voice frame; determine a network access code; encode a network identifier based on the network access code; scramble the network identifier to generate a scrambled network identifier; generate an erasure pattern; generate a half-rate embedded voice code word based on the erasure pattern and the half-rate encoded voice frame; generate a half-rate embedded logical data unit based on the half-rate embedded voice code word and the scrambled network identifier; and transmit, via the transceiver, the half-rate embedded logical data unit. - View Dependent Claims (12, 13, 14, 15, 16)
